Your IP : 216.73.217.95


Current Path : /home/deltalab/PMS/logistic-backend/dist/models/routes/
Upload File :
Current File : //home/deltalab/PMS/logistic-backend/dist/models/routes/route.service.d.ts

import { Model } from 'mongoose';
import { Route, RouteDocument } from './route.schema';
import { Params } from 'src/common/interfaces/params';
import { OrderDocument } from '../orders/order.schema';
export declare class RouteService {
    private orderModel;
    private routeModel;
    constructor(orderModel: Model<OrderDocument>, routeModel: Model<RouteDocument>);
    create(route: Route): Promise<Route>;
    delete(id: string): Promise<Route>;
    update(id: string, route: Route): Promise<Route>;
    readAll(params: Params): Promise<Route[]>;
    readById(id: string): Promise<Route>;
}